Default KK and a Donk

Here's the situation: Empire, 50NL 6-max, both you and UTG have been capitalizing on the Button's donkish play in the last 20 hands or so. You have ~115 and cover the table. UTG has ~100. UTG seems solid, no particular reads would suggest he is anything other than ABC.

You pick up KK UTG+1, UTG raises to 2, you raise to 6, donk reraises all-in to ~28 and UTG goes all-in for ~100 more.

Your move?

Default Re: KK and a Donk

Even donks get hands every now and then. And not all of them slow-play them.

UTG's min-raise, and re-raise all-in just screams AA to me.

If their image of you is as a solid player, get out of the way.

Default Re: KK and a Donk

Well the BB was 0.5 and so 2 dollars was pretty much a standard raise at the table, not a minraise. My main question is, how often do you think even a decent player at 50NL will make this move with AK or QQ in order to A) Try and isolate the donk, or B) Overvalue his holding?

Default Re: KK and a Donk

i wouldn't say that screams AA necessarily.

I think it screams "I have a hand better than donk's and I don't want you fouling it up/putting me to a tough decision later (99-QQ/AK/AQ) so stay out of here"

I'd call
